AC Repair Costs in Blanchester
Typical repair costs for Blanchester homeowners, by problem type.
| Service | Low | Average | High |
|---|---|---|---|
Diagnostic / service call Usually credited toward repair | $83 | $132 | $220 |
Refrigerant recharge (R-410A) | $165 | $385 | $770 |
Capacitor replacement | $132 | $275 | $495 |
Fan motor replacement | $275 | $495 | $770 |
Compressor replacement | $880 | $1,980 | $3,080 |
Evaporator coil repair | $440 | $990 | $1,650 |
Labor (hourly rate) Per hour during business hours | $83 | $121 | $165 |
Prices reflect continental metro averages compiled from published industry cost guides, contractor surveys, and regional labor data. Last updated: April 2026.
AC Repair in Blanchester, OH: What to Expect
Blanchester sits in the heart of the Ohio Valley, where summer humidity pushes daytime highs into the upper eighties and winter temperatures regularly dip below twenty-three degrees throughout January. This climate pattern forces residential cooling systems to run constantly during muggy summers while heating equipment faces prolonged stress during freezing months. Homeowners in this small community need reliable AC Repair in Blanchester services, and they're served by five local HVAC contractors who collectively maintain a strong 4.5 average rating based on over one hundred sixty verified client reviews, with two of these companies offering round-the-clock emergency availability for system failures.
Transparent pricing remains accessible in this market, with standard service calls reflecting the scope of diagnostic work and parts replacement required. Every legitimate contractor operating in Ohio must hold a valid HVAC Contractor license from the Ohio Construction Industry Licensing Board, which mandates compliance with state safety codes and ongoing professional standards for both residential and commercial installations.
